Jockeying for position

Man, it's been close all day. Kennedy vs. Dion for 3rd place. Iggy straddling 30%. Kennedy vs. Iggy in Ontario. Kennedy vs. Iggy in Alberta. It's been so crazy to watch all day. I'm so glad I don't have an assignment due until Friday.

Kennedy's really been picking up steam the last couple days. After the disappointing student club numbers in Ontario and disappointing numbers overall in Quebec, we really came alive and are currently (as of 11:22PM, 394 of 469 meetings) 6 behind Dion overall for 3rd, 3 ahead of Iggy in Alberta, and 19 (less than 1%) behind Iggy in Ontario.

Big congratulations go out to the Kennedy organizers in Southwestern Ontario and in Alberta, where Kennedy managed to claim nearly 40% of the delegates in Southwestern Ontario and 7 of the 12 student club delegates in Alberta, including the only clean sweep of the weekend at the University of Calgary!
